History of the product

A simple plank of birch plywood revealing the veining of this light wood that comes to marry a lacquered wood structure, available in many shades of the most classic to the most tart. Available in three different sizes, this table, which is reminiscent of the tables "Compas" of Jean Prouvé will delight you. It will serve you in the living room, in the kitchen as in the office.

Its elegant shape and perfect design allow it to integrate from the kitchen to the office. Easy assembly and maintenance, it is an ideal piece of furniture for a contemporary and eco-responsible decoration.

The designer

It is often difficult to apply ecological and environmental requirements to the world of work. Yet this is the challenge that wanted to take the key to any Randy Feys in 2010. This passionate of Design wanted to imagine a workshop or exercise his talent without pollution and optimizing the best of his work, from design to the delivery. Ecological materials, solvent-free products, flat kit delivery system to reduce the carbon footprint ... There are many ideas.

After his training in industrial design at the Hogeschool West-Vlaanderen and a passage through a masterclass in creative industry from the University of Antwerp, he embarked on the adventure by creating his studio "Rform" on the French border. For Andy, the furniture must be beautiful indeed, practical, but above all responsible !
